Agilent Technologies HPLC Column MetaSil AQ 3, C18, 100Å, 3 μm, 2.1 x 150 mm
This version of the MetaSil column is 150 mm long, has an internal diameter of 2.1 mm, and a particle size of 3.0 µm. MetaSil Basic packings are mixtures of several short-chain alkyl groups. The packings are made by monomeric bonding of a mixture of several short-chain alkyl groups to a high-purity silica surface with 'neutral' silanol groups. This unique silane mixing process results in extremely high surface coverage and excellent performance characteristics for polar and basic (including amine) drugs. MetaSil Basic tends to retain polar substances more strongly than standard stationary phases and shows excellent retention of compounds that would elute in the void with standard alkyl stationary phases. MetaSil Basic is recommended for use in the pH range of 2-7.5. Perfect peak shape for the analysis of basic substances. High surface coverage.
